• 97足球博彩 2018-06-24
  • 这家上市公司存巨大黑幕!六大部门同时出手 2018-06-24
  • 狗年生肖特种邮票今日在川首发 2018-06-24
  • 长株潭城铁长沙站以西段通过安全评估 月底通车运营 2018-06-24
  • 《寻梦环游记》《至爱梵高》 明年奥斯卡种子选手且看且珍惜 2018-06-23
  • 海南特区改革开放30年:闯出一片辽阔的海 2018-06-23
  • 黑龙江省近三年有400多名责任人因破坏营商环境被处理 2018-06-23
  • 右玉:锣鼓喧天庆盛世 万民欢腾闹元宵 2018-06-23
  • 【手绘H5】我们的领袖习近平 2018-06-23
  • 上市公司并购新三板企业升温 2018-06-23
  • 特朗普再与世界"为敌" 多国斥其关于耶路撒冷决定 2018-06-22
  • 严防“两节”期间“四风”反弹 持续保持高压态势 2018-06-22
  • 反转!华南理工大学否认向莱阳14岁神童发送考察函 2018-06-21
  • 中国出版集团公司总裁谭跃委员:唱响新时代的好声音 2018-06-21
  • 新華網評:分享經濟,別演成分享的“獨角戲” 2018-06-20
  • JavaScript 复制功能代码,兼容多浏览器

    栏目: 编程语言 发布于: 2014-05-10 16:17:12

    分享一段利用 JavaScript 实现复制功能的代码,兼容多浏览器,兼容IE和火狐浏览器。

    <html xmlns="http://www.rocksun.cn/1999/xhtml"> 
    <head> 
    <meta http-equiv="Content-Type" content="text/html; charset=utf-8" /> 
    <title>JavaScript 复制功能代码,兼容多浏览器</title> 
    </head>
    <script language="javascript">
    copyValue=function(strValue){
        if(isIE()){
            clipboardData.setData("Text",strValue);
            alert("您已成功复制了此地址");
        }else{
            copy(strValue);
            alert("内容已被复制!");
        }
    }
    function isIE(number){
        if(typeof(number)!=number){
            return!!document.all;
        }
    }
    function copy(text2copy){
        var flashcopier = 'flashcopier';
    	if(!document.getElementById(flashcopier)){
            var divholder = document.createElement('div');
            divholder.id = flashcopier;
            document.body.appendChild(divholder);
        }
    	document.getElementById(flashcopier).innerHTML = '';
    	var divinfo = '<embed src="http://www.rocksun.cn/demoimg/200910/_clipboard.swf" FlashVars="clipboard='+text2copy+'" width="0" height="0" type="application/x-shockwave-flash"></embed>';//这里是关键
    	document.getElementById(flashcopier).innerHTML = divinfo;
    }
    </script>
    <div class="phoinfo"> 
    贴图地址:<input name="txtPhotoPath" value="
    

     示例如下:

    贴图地址:

    您可能感兴趣的文章

    • JS获取按键的代码,Js如何屏蔽用户的按键,Js获取用户按键对应的ASII码(兼容所有浏览器)
    • jquery弹出窗口插件(兼容所有浏览器)分享
    • javascript判断鼠标左右键点击-兼容ie、firefox、chrome等各大主流浏览器
    • 右下角弹出广告 js,漂浮效果(兼容多浏览器)
    • JS判断滚动条是否停止滚动,兼容IE和火狐浏览器
    • jquery下拉菜单效果(超简洁实用,兼容IE和firefox等主流浏览器)
    • Js地址栏特效(显示页面内所有加链接的图片的大小和查看当前的浏览器的高度)
    • 如何解决DIV层被Flash遮盖问题(兼容IE和火狐浏览器),如何使DIV层在FLASH上面显示
    IT技术书籍推荐:
    Python学习手册(第4版)
    Python学习手册(第4版)
    鲁特兹 (Mark Lutz) (作者), 李军 (译者), 刘红伟 (译者), 等 (译者)
    《Python学习手册(第4版)》内容简介:学习Python的主要内建对象类型:数字、列表和字典。使用Python语句创建和处理对象,并且学习Python的通用语法模型。使用函数构造和重用代码,函数是Python的基本过程工具。学习Python??椋悍庾坝锞?、函数以及其他工具,以便构建较大的组件。学习Python的面向对象编程工具,用于组织程序代码。学习异常处理模型,以及用于编写较大程序的开发工具。了解高级Python工具,如装饰器、描述器、元类和Unicode处理等。